Clyde Junior High is a middle school or junior high school in Clyde, TX, in the Clyde CISD school district. As of the 2023-2024 school year, it had 324 students. 36.4% of students were considered at risk of dropping out of school. 0.3% of students were enrolled in bilingual and English language learning programs.

The school received an accountability rating of None for the 2023-2024 school year.

As of the 2023-2024 school year, an average teacher's salary was $48,344, which is $14,130 less than the state average. On average, teachers had 15.2 years of experience.

Accountability ratings

Texas assigns ratings to districts and campuses that designate their performance in relation to the state's accountability system.

A-F ratings have not been released since the 2021-2022 school year. Many school districts have sued the Texas Education Agency after the agency made changes to the way ratings would be calculated. The ratings won’t be released until the case is resolved.

The overall grades are based on three categories: student achievement (how well students perform academically), school progress (how well students perform over time and compared to students in similar schools) and closing the gaps (how well schools are boosting performance for subgroups such as students with special needs).
